Vous n'êtes pas identifié(e).

Forum AccessDV Linux

Pour les débutants et déficients visuels. QR Code URL site ADVL

#1 Le 19-04-2018 à 06 : 13

Ecrit par Mélanie
Administrator

Imprimante Brother

J'ai de temps en temps l'occasion d'installer une imprimante Brother et j'utilise, depuis des années, un script fait par Demonipuch. Cela se fait très simplement, je l'ai encore fait hier, 18 avril 2018.

1 - ouvrir un Terminal en faisant : WIN + T
2 - télécharger le script en écrivant :

wget https://bitbucket.org/demonipuch/brprinter-installer/get/master.zip

3 - dézipper le script en écrivant :

unzip master.zip

4 - se placer dans le dossier qu'on vient d'obtenir :

cd demonipuch-brprinter-installer-*

5 - donner au script la permission de s'exécuter :

chmod +x brprinter-installer

6 - lancer le script

sudo bash brprinter-installer

et suivre les indications apparaissant à l'écran, notamment la marque de l'appareil, par exemple MFC-J6710DW (c'est écrit sur l'imprimante) et le type de connexion : USB ou Wifi.

Et surtout ne pas oublier de faire en fin d'installation :

sudo cp /usr/lib/sane/libsane-brother* /usr/lib/i386-linux-gnu/sane

Sinon pas de possibilité d'utiliser la Machine à lire !

Voir plus loin pour une imprimante fonctionnant en réseau c'est à dire en wifi.

Voir plus loin pour une imprimante Brother un peu ancienne

Hors ligne

#2 Le 22-07-2018 à 09 : 54

Ecrit par Mélanie
Administrator

Re : Imprimante Brother

Bonjour, j'ai eu l'occasion, en deux jours, d'installer deux imprimantes Brother différentes sur deux ordinateurs différents. La procédure ci-dessus a bien fonctionné.

Mais quand j'ai lancé la machine à lire une seule feuille posée sur le scanner, cela ne fonctionnait pas. L'explication : j'avais mis dans la commande que je voulais une résolution de 300, et l'imprimante ne l'acceptait pas. Je suis revenue à une résolution d e150 et tout s'est bien passé.

Pour mémoire, voici les trois lignes que j'ai écrites dans le menu perso :

item = _Machine à lire, une seule feuille posée sur le scanner
cmd = /home/ADVLinux/Mscripts/OCRSCan -r 150
icon = /home/ADVLinux/MyAccessDVMenu/icons/scanner.png

on y voit bien : -r 150 qui correspond à la résolution de 150.

Hors ligne

#3 Le 29-07-2018 à 19 : 39

Ecrit par Mélanie
Administrator

Re : Imprimante Brother

Cette fois, j'ai tenté d'installer une Brother MFC-J4620DW. Mais le script de Demonipuch ne la proposait pas.

Je suis allée sur le support de Brother et j't=y ai vu plein de choses : utilitaires, printers drivers, scanners drivers.

J'ai cliqué sur : Driver install tool et j'ai téléchargé.
Puis je suis allée dans le dossier : Téléchargement et j'ai décompressé le fichier linux-brprinter-installer-2.2.0-1.gz
Ensuite j'ai ouvert un terminal dans le dossier Téléchargements et j'ai lancé la commande :

sudo bash linux-brprinter-installer-2.2.0-1

Quand cela m'a été demandé, j'ai entré le nom de l'imprimante : MFC-J4620DW  et tout s'est bien déroulé ensuite.

Hors ligne

#4 Le 06-07-2019 à 08 : 22

Ecrit par Mélanie
Administrator

Re : Imprimante Brother

Bonjour, avec une autre imprimante Brother, qu'une personne voulait installer en wifi, j'ai buté sur la difficulté : trouver l'adresse IP de l'imprimante. Voici donc des pistes qui ont fonctionné pour moi.

1 - l'imprimante étant en fonctionnement, est-elle reconnue sur le réseau  ? Pour le savoir :

  • lancer un terminal en faisant : WIN + T

  • écrire :

     sudo  arp  -a 
  • alors on voit les appareils connectés en wifi . Exemple :

? (192.168.1.126) at 00:22:58:72:4f:33 [ether] on eth1
? (192.168.1.1) at 98:8b:5d:04:00:04 [ether] on eth1
? (192.168.1.128) at 02:0f:b5:ae:d5:2f [ether] on eth1
? (192.168.1.21) at 02:0f:b5:0f:fd:76 [ether] on eth1

Si on ne sait pas laquelle c'est, il suffit d'éteindre l'oimprimante et de relancer : sudo arp -a et de repérer la ligne qui a disparu.

2 - si l'imprimante n'est pas reconnue sur le réseau

C'était mon cas. Il m'a fallu aller chercher, sur internet, en écrivant : manuels brother mfcj6710DW (qui était le nom de l'imprimante) et là j'ai consulté le : guide utilisateur réseau . Il a fallu faire deux choses :

  • connecter l'imprimante

  • lui donner une adresse IP fixe

J'ai ou alors reprendre le script Demonipuch à partir de la ligne : cd demonipuch-brprinter-installer-01cf93566a81

Attention, ne pas oublier de faire le nécessaire pour que la machine à lire fonctionne.

Quelques indications supplémentaires

Je n'arrivais pas à supprimer deux impressions en file d'attente pour mon imprimante mfcj6710dw. Je suis donc allée voir dans /var/spool/lpd  et j'ai supprimé le fichier mfcj6710dw et j'ai repris l'installation. Tout s'est bien terminé.

La commande lpq affiche les travaux de la file d'attente de l'imprimante lp

La commande lprm permet de supprimer un travail d'impression en attente.

Hors ligne

#5 Le 15-10-2019 à 16 : 32

Ecrit par Mélanie
Administrator

Re : Imprimante Brother

Bonsoir, pour une imprimante un peu ancienne, il est parfois nécessaire d'utiliser un script un peu ancienne; en écrivant, dans un Terminal, les lignes ci-dessous, l'une après l'autre :

wget http://demonipuch.free.fr/brother.tar.gz
tar zxvf brother.tar.gz
cd brother
chmod +x install.sh
sudo ./install.sh

Et surtout ne pas oublier de faire en fin d'installation :

sudo cp /usr/lib/sane/libsane-brother* /usr/lib/i386-linux-gnu/sane

Sinon pas de possibilité d'utiliser la Machine à lire !

Hors ligne

#6 Le 12-02-2021 à 23 : 14

Ecrit par Mélanie
Administrator

Re : Imprimante Brother

J'ai eu à installer une imprimante MFC-J6920DW , chez une personne non-voyante et à distance.
L'imprimante fonctionnait mais pas le scanner !
Pourtant, en faisant, dans un terminal : 

scanimage  -L

je voyais bien le scanner.

J'ai donc supprimé l'imprimante pour pouvoir tout recommencer.

J'ai fait :

sudo   dpkg   -l  | grep  -i  Brother 

et j'ai vu ceci :

iu brmfcfaxcups                             1.0.0.2
                        i386         Brother MFC/FAX fax share function driver
iu brmfcfax1pd                                 1.0.0.2
                        i386         Brother MFC-FAX LFD driver
ii brother-udev-rule-typel         1.0.0.1
                        a11         Brother udev ru1e type 1
ii brscan-skey                                 0.3.1.1
                        i386         Brother Linux scanner S-KEY too1
ii brscan4                                         0.4.9.1
                        i386         Brother Scanner Driver
ii mfcj6710dwcupswrapper             3.0.0.1
                        i386         Brother cups Inkjet Printer Definitions
ii mfcj6710dw1pr                             3.0.0.1
                        i386         Brother 1pr Inkjet Printer Definitions
ii mfcj6910dwcupswrepper          3.0.0.1
                        i386         Brother CUPS Inkjet Printer Definitions
ii mfcj6910dw1pr                             3.0.0.1
                        i386         Brother 1pr Inkjet Printer Definitions
ii mfcj6920dwcupswrepper             3.0.0.1
                        i386         Brother CUPS Inkjet Printer Definitions
ii mfcj6920dw1pr                             3.0.0.1
                        i386         Brother 1pr Inkjet Printer Definitions
ii printer—driver—ptouch 1.3.8
                        i386         printer driver Brother P—touch label printers

j'en ai conclu que, même en supprimant l'imprimante, il restait des fichiers Brother.
J'ai alors fait du ménage, par exemple :

dpkg  -P  mfcj6710dwcupswrapper

et j'ai fait cela pour tous les fichiers ci-dessus. Et j'ai redémarré l'ordinateu
ainsi, en faisant :
sudo dpkg -l | grep -i Brother
il ne restait plus rien.


Ensuite j'ai recommencé le script magique Demonipuch
Tout semblait bien mais...
mais le scanner ne voulait rien savoir.

Je suis allée sur le site de Brother et j'ai téléchargé et installé le pilote du scanner.
Cela m'a donné un fichier en .deb que j'ai installé avec gdebi
Et miracle, tout a fonctionné.

Bien sûr je n'ai pas oublié de faire :

 sudo cp /usr/lib/sane/libsane-brother* /usr/lib/i386-linux-gnu/sane 

pour que la machine à lire fonctionne. Et elle fonctionne !



Ouf !

Hors ligne

Pied de page des forums

Propulsé par FluxBB 1.5.10